I just watched the first half of the Iowa because I wanted to see how Jennings really played, rather than just going on memory. I know he struggled in the second half (haven't watched it yet) but he was actually quite solid in the first half.

It's hard to grade when I don't know all of the reads and progressions but he had 15 gradeable plays (I obviously didn't chart if he made corrects checks in and out of runs because I don't know what they are) but of those 15, I charted 10+s, two neutrals, and 3 "negative plays." Of the negative plays, two were overthrows. He really only completely missed one throw, a well designed option pass to Connor Neighbors that he threw behind him.

I thought in all he showed good poise. There were a couple of times when I thought he held on to the ball too long but a few sacks were jailbreaks, but he also threw the ball out of bounds several times to avoid sacks.

I also forgot just how dominant the defense and special teams were in the first half. The half was completely dominated by LSU.

I'll do the second half tomorrow but Jennings was, while certainly not spectacular, very solid in the first half. Cam also played it very close to the vest.
